About Zipline Zipline is the world's largest and most experienced drone delivery service. We are on a mission to serve all humans equally by ensuring access to food, medicine and essential goods anytime, anywhere. We design, build, and operate the world's largest autonomous logistics system, delivering critical supplies quickly and reliably. Today, Zipline operates on four continents, makes a delivery somewhere in the world every 30 seconds, and has completed millions of deliveries to date, including blood, vaccines, medical supplies, food, and retail products. Our customers include the world's largest and most prominent healthcare systems, governments, retailers, restaurants and global businesses who rely on us to save lives, reduce emissions, increase economic opportunity, and provide delivery from point A to point B as fast as possible. The drone is only 15% of what we've built to enable seamless, reliable, global operations. Our system strengthens supply chains, reduces congestion, and gives people time back. With more than 140 million commercial autonomous miles safely flown, Zipline is redefining access to healthcare, consumer products, and food across the globe. About You and The Role As an Embedded Platform Engineer you will be responsible for delivering a computer system that enables a highly maneuverable aircraft to dodge power lines that are not on any map, avoid buildings that aren't shown on satellite photos, stay clear of other aircraft and safely find the right open area to drop life saving supplies. This will entail conceiving and implementing methods for transporting, processing and storing high-bandwidth data across multiple processors in real-time. You will study the entire architecture, create tools and influence existing services implementation to deliver a platform that can be used reliably by all the teams and provide logging and observability necessary for a flawless operation over thousands of flight hours.
